Output 3816985c777ceec64996c90a5ad2ce91deadfd141443a813dbe55e4e3cb4ba72:104

value
513598
script pubkey
OP_0 OP_PUSHBYTES_20 eebd647e64bdccc2e32a4ae8507b64d74b9a71b0
address
bc1qa67kglnyhhxv9ce2ft59q7my6a9e5uds6klla6
transaction
3816985c777ceec64996c90a5ad2ce91deadfd141443a813dbe55e4e3cb4ba72
spent
true